Neoweb.nl

Intel presenteert cpu met 48 cores

0 Members and 1 Guest are viewing this topic.

Offline Digihans

  • *****
  • 1.794
  • +86/-8
  • Gender: Male
  • E=MC2
Intel presenteert cpu met 48 cores
« on: December 14, 2009, 05:17:36 PM »
Intel presenteert cpu met 48 cores

Intel heeft een processor met maar liefst 48 cores gepresenteerd. De cores zijn gegroepeerd in 24 paren die ieder over een eigen L2-cache beschikken. De cpu's worden in een zeer kleine serie uitgebracht en zijn alleen voor onderzoek bedoeld.

De chip werd vrijwel geheel in Europa ontwikkeld en geproduceerd, terwijl chipontwerp normaal aan de Amerikaanse onderzoekslabs van Intel is voorbehouden. In het Duitse Intel Lab in Braunschweig werd de many-core chip niet alleen ontworpen, maar ook getest en gevalideerd. De processor, die de omschrijvende naam single-chip cloud computer of scc kreeg, wordt volgens een 45nm-procedé gebakken. De cpu telt 48 cores, een record voor reguliere IA32-chips, en is opgebouwd uit ruwweg 1,3 miljard transistors die een oppervlak van 567 vierkante millimeter beslaan.

De 48 cores zijn ingedeeld in 24 dualcore-'tegels', die naast de twee rekenkernen met ieder hun eigen L2-cache uit een message buffer en een router bestaan. De message buffer zorgt voor de communicatie tussen de cores op een tile en de router verzorgt de uitwisseling tussen verschillende tiles, waardoor een mesh-netwerk met een bandbreedte van 256GB/s ontstaat. Zes tiles delen een geheugencontroller, die met z'n vieren samenwerken om maximaal 32GB ddr3-geheugen aan te spreken. Elke core heeft 384kB geheugen en de cache kan softwarematig tussen cores gedeeld worden, waardoor de vertragende invloed van synchrone caches tussen cores verdwijnt.

De 48-koppige processor werkt als netwerk van 4x6 eenheden, ieder met twee cores. Een fijnmazig energiemanagement beperkt de vermogensopname, die schommelt tussen 25 en 125W. De spanningen kunnen per vier tegels van dualcores geregeld worden en de kloksnelheid van elke tegel kan individueel geregeld worden en op die manier op de uit te voeren taak afgesteld worden. Ook de spanningen en frequenties van de on-die netwerkrouters en de geheugencontrollers kunnen individueel geregeld worden.

De processors zullen enkel voor onderzoeksinstellingen beschikbaar komen: Intel zou er slechts ongeveer honderd produceren. Onder meer de TU in Zürich werkt met Intel Labs samen en ontwikkelde Barrelfish, een op Linux gebaseerd besturingssysteem dat op de SCC draait. Middels verschillende demonstraties liet Intel zien hoe de SCC functioneert; hierbij werden onder meer het energiebeheer en de mpi getoond, en werden applicaties voor vloeistofdynamica en distributed javascript gedraaid.

Hoewel de processor primair bedoeld is voor onderzoeksinstituten om de volgende stap naar processors met meer cores voor te bereiden, zullen sommige technieken ook naar consumentenversies van processors doorsijpelen. Ook blijft Intel werken aan processors met nog meer cores: de huidige techniek zou zich al laten schalen tot cpu's met 256 cores aan boord.

bron: tweakers.net

zie ook:
http://barrelfish.org/bffaq.html
http://www.xbitlabs.com/news/cpu/display/20091202083704_Intel_to_Demonstrates_48_Core_Microprocessor.html
http://news.cnet.com/8301-30685_3-10407818-264.html?part=rss&subj=news&tag=2547-1_3-0-5